733,000 Baby High Chairs Recalled

The Consumer Product Safety Commission and Evenflo Co. announced the voluntary recall of more than 700,000 baby high chairs this week. 

The Miamisburg, Ohio-based company makes two high chairs included in the recalls: the Evenflo Envision and the Evenflo Majestic. 

There were reports of bumps, bruises and abrasions from children falling out of the chair. Fasteners and metal screws can fall out, allowing the seatback to detach or recline unexpectedly. The hardware is also a choking danger. 

Company officials said they received 320 reports of seatback detachments, resulting in more than 40 reported injuries.

The chairs were sold at K-mart, Toys R’ Us, Wal-Mart, Babies R’ Us, and Burlington Coat Factory.
